New York State Firearm Storage Survey
To reduce firearm thefts, injuries, and deaths, New York State is creating an online firearm storage map of law enforcement agencies and federal firearm licensed businesses that offer voluntary, temporary storage to the public.

This survey will help create a publicly-accessible map that will provide New Yorkers with potential storage options in their community, so that all gun owners can find convenient, secure locations if they need short-term storage.
